Re: error dialog not centered


On Sat, 2006-03-18 at 11:29 +0700, Beast wrote:

But these 2 questions is still unanswered.

2. How to make the "OK" button centered (presently it right alignment)?
3. How to remove the icon on the "OK" button?

Short answer: you don't.

Long answer: these are theme-related issues, and should be dealt with by
the user and his/hers theme, not by the application developer.

Really long answer for the question number 2: usability studies have
shown that the user will most likely move the mouse cursor on the lower
corner of a message box in order to read it or to operate on it; that is
also why Gnome and GTK have "inverted" the order of the buttons on
dialogs.  By placing the button on the centre you are violating the
consistency of the user interface, and you are requiring the user to
actually move the mouse twice: the first time to the corner, the other
time on the centre of the dialog.  Thus, you are kindly invited to
follow the human interface guidelines in order to ensure both UI
consistency with the rest of the platform and the best user experience.


Emmanuele Bassi - <ebassi gmail com>

